Output 66c7feb56f2a0f0fee4574aed83f18804ba574c6f438a8ceb32f8d91ef23a72a:1

value
14815000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 340b9905f4d781ec7d560a42231417d18a5fbb67 OP_EQUAL
address
9wBThC1AQq57nsG1hxJyterXUAWw21nV1Y
transaction
66c7feb56f2a0f0fee4574aed83f18804ba574c6f438a8ceb32f8d91ef23a72a